A CARE and nursing agency has launched its services in north Worcestershire.

Key Staff, which already provides palliative and domiciliary care throughout Gloucestershire and Herefordshire, has set up a new branch in Comberton Hill, Kidderminster.

The centre will make it easier for people, especially those with acute and complex needs, to access specialist care, such as pain management, on their doorstep.

Wyre Forest MP Mark Garnier, who officially opened the facility last Friday, (July 25) said: “It was great to have the opportunity to see this new centre.

"The employees at Key Staff have a wide range of expertise and will be able to deliver care in a range of areas.

"While the location is ideal and easily accessible to clients and their families, the fact that the company has moved into Wyre Forest is good news for local employment. The new facility will mean more jobs for the local area.

"Key Staff are looking to recruit local people in Wyre Forest and they have already committed to coming along to my next jobs fair in early 2015 while, in the meantime, they are recruiting right now.”

In the coming weeks Key Staff plans to hold a recruitment event for local people who are considering a career in the care sector.
